Description

Sinner (2017) by Kat Von D is an oriental floral fragrance for women. Launched in 2017, this composition features plum, orange blossom and mandarin in the top notes; cinnamon, white flowers and jasmine in the heart; and patchouli, vanilla, musk and vetiver in the base.

  3. It’s a fairly familiar scent, nothing surprising. What I notice most is the orange blossom, vanilla, and patchouli. It’s a bit sweet; I think the plum gives it that fresh touch that lightens the smell, preventing it from becoming heavy or letting the patchouli dominate. Moderate trail and longevity of 3 to 6 hours. For those who enjoy sweet blends with a strong vanilla presence. The bottle was nice, even the skull at the bottom with the inscription, which makes it look a bit ordinary, more than expected. I’d give it an 8 for aesthetics.
